Before the incident
Employee was performing job duties [REDACTED] vacuuming cows.
What happened
Steam Vacuuming a cow when the line began to move and the cow pulled his right arm
Injury or illness
Right arm strain
Object or substance involved
pulling cow when cow is moving with moving chain line.
